  • Abstract
    The superconductivity of quasi one-dimensional salt (DMET-TSeF)2AuI2 was studied in the oriented magnetic fields through the resistive measurement. The upper critical fields Hc2 in the magnetic fields parallel to the highest and intermediate conductive a- and c-axes tend to exceed the Pauli paramagnetic limit. However, it is difficult to determine these values because the behaviour below 0.3 K is obscured by an electronic phase transition. The coherence lengths are evaluated from the slopes of Hc2(T) curves near Tc as ξa(0)≈100 nm, ξb(0)≈2 nm, ξc(0)≈30 nm.
